New approaches to financing could include … WebThe inclusive government meant ZANU (PF) had to share governmental power on almost equal terms with the two MDC formations. All this was done on the basis of a power sharing document, the Global Political Agreement (GPA) which . inter alia, redistributes power among the different political players in the inclusive government.

In Zimbabwe, urban governance is an appendage of the central government. Center local relations are confrontational and contested due to divergences in local autonomy and central control. how does a sim swap attack workWebMar 3, 2010 · As Zimbabwe enters its second year under a unity government, the challenges to democratic transformation have come into sharp focus.
